黑狐家游戏

SQL 连接服务器失败的解决方案与优化,sql连接服务器失败怎么办

欧气 1 0

在当今的数据处理和存储领域,SQL数据库扮演着至关重要的角色,在使用过程中,我们常常会遇到各种问题,其中最常见的就是无法成功连接到服务器,本文将深入探讨导致这一问题的可能原因,并提供一系列有效的解决策略。

当尝试通过SQL客户端工具(如MySQL Workbench、Navicat等)或编程语言中的数据库驱动程序(如Python的pymysql、Java的JDBC等)连接到SQL服务器时,可能会遇到“无法连接”的错误信息,这种错误通常表现为:

  • 网络连接问题:可能是由于防火墙设置不当、网络不稳定或者服务器地址配置错误导致的。
  • 认证问题:密码错误、账户权限不足或者账户已被禁用都会造成连接失败。
  • 服务端问题:SQL服务器未启动、端口被占用或其他内部错误也会导致连接失败。
  • 环境变量问题:缺少必要的库文件或环境变量设置不正确也可能引发此类问题。

排查步骤

  1. 检查网络连接

    • 确认本地计算机的网络是否正常工作。
    • 尝试访问其他网站以验证互联网连接。
    • 如果使用的是内网IP地址,确保目标机器在同一子网内且没有隔离措施。
  2. 验证服务器状态

    • 检查SQL服务器的运行情况,可以通过命令行工具(如net start sqlserver)来确认其是否已启动。
    • 使用ping命令测试服务器的主机名或IP地址,看是否能成功响应。
  3. 核实账户信息和权限

    SQL 连接服务器失败的解决方案与优化,sql连接服务器失败怎么办

    图片来源于网络,如有侵权联系删除

    • 验证登录凭证(用户名和密码)的正确性。
    • 确保所选的用户具有足够的权限进行连接操作。
  4. 审查配置文件

    • 对于远程连接,需要确保SQL server配置文件中启用了远程访问功能。
    • 查看SQL server的日志文件,寻找可能的错误提示。
  5. 更新软件和补丁

    确保使用的数据库客户端软件是最新版本,并且已经安装了所有相关的安全更新和修复程序。

  6. 考虑硬件和网络因素

    • 检查服务器端的硬盘空间是否充足,避免因资源耗尽而导致的服务中断。
    • 考虑更换更高速的网络线路以提高传输效率。
  7. 排除第三方干扰

    有些杀毒软件或防火墙可能会阻止SQL服务的正常通信,尝试暂时关闭这些防护措施以观察效果。

    SQL 连接服务器失败的解决方案与优化,sql连接服务器失败怎么办

    图片来源于网络,如有侵权联系删除

  8. 寻求技术支持

    如果以上方法均未能解决问题,建议联系专业的IT技术人员或供应商获取帮助。

预防措施和建议

为了降低未来再次发生类似问题的风险,可以采取以下预防措施:

  • 定期备份重要数据和系统配置,以便快速恢复数据完整性。
  • 保持操作系统和应用程序的最新更新,及时修补已知的安全漏洞。
  • 对敏感数据进行加密处理,防止未经授权的访问和数据泄露。
  • 制定详细的应急预案,包括故障排查流程和应急联系人名单。
  • 培训员工如何正确使用和维护数据库管理系统,提高整体技术水平和管理能力。

“SQL连接服务器失败”这一问题虽然看似复杂,但只要按照上述步骤逐一排查并进行相应的调整,大多数情况下都能找到症结所在并获得有效解决方案,加强日常管理和维护也是保障信息系统稳定运行的关键环节之一。

标签: #sql连接服务器失败

黑狐家游戏
  • 评论列表

留言评论